Srinagar: Crime Branch Kashmir on Tuesday filed a charge-sheet against a class-IV employee in Tourism department for allegedly producing a fake promotion order more than a decade ago.

A Crime Branch Kashmir (CBK) statement said that the case FIR No: 34/2010 under section 420,468,471 RPC at police station CBK was registered in 2010 against one Sonullah Buhroo, Chowkidar Class IV, Department of Tourism Kashmir of Nadihal Bandipora, who was produced before the Court of Passenger Tax, Srinagar for securing his promotion as Senior Watchman on the basis of a “fake and forged” promotion order.

The CBK had earlier received a communication from Deputy Director Tourism Kashmir, alleging therein that Bhuroo has been shown adjusted against the available post of Senior Watchman and placed in the grade of Rs 4000-6000 till he successfully completes two year probation.

“The order in question is fake and forged and has not been issued by the department to whom its issuance is attributed,” it said, adding accordingly, FIR was registered.

During the course of investigation there was no averment to this effect that the promotion of the accused in the Department of Tourism was on the basis of genuine promotion.

“Besides, under the Subordinate Recruitment Rules of J&K Tourism Department, the accused was not eligible for Sr Watchman not even junior assistant,” the CBK said, adding, “During investigation it has been established that the accused has managed the alleged promotion order fraudulently/dishonestly and produced the same before the concerned department.”
